Subject: [PATCH RFC bpf-next v2 1/5] netlink: specs: Add XDP RX checksum
 capability to XDP metadata specs

Introduce XDP RX checksum capability to XDP metadata specs. XDP RX
checksum will be use by devices capable of exposing receive checksum
result via bpf_xdp_metadata_rx_checksum().
Moreover, introduce xmo_rx_checksum netdev callback in order allow the
eBPF program bounded to the device to retrieve the RX checksum result
computed by the hw NIC.

+/**
+ * bpf_xdp_metadata_rx_checksum - Read XDP frame RX checksum.
+ * @ctx: XDP context pointer.
+ * @ip_summed: Return value pointer indicating checksum result.
+ * @cksum_meta: Return value pointer indicating checksum result metadata.
+ *
+ * In case of success, ``ip_summed`` is set to the RX checksum result. Possible
+ * values are:
+ * ``XDP_CHECKSUM_NONE``
+ * ``XDP_CHECKSUM_UNNECESSARY``
+ * ``XDP_CHECKSUM_COMPLETE``
+ * ``XDP_CHECKSUM_PARTIAL``
+ *
+ * In case of success, ``cksum_meta`` contains the hw computed checksum value
+ * for ``XDP_CHECKSUM_COMPLETE`` or the ``csum_level`` for
+ * ``XDP_CHECKSUM_UNNECESSARY``. It is set to 0 for ``XDP_CHECKSUM_NONE`` and
+ * ``XDP_CHECKSUM_PARTIAL``.
+ *
+ * Return:
+ * * Returns 0 on success or ``-errno`` on error.
+ * * ``-EOPNOTSUPP`` : means device driver does not implement kfunc
+ * * ``-ENODATA``    : means no RX-timestamp available for this frame
+ */
+__bpf_kfunc int bpf_xdp_metadata_rx_checksum(const struct xdp_md *ctx,
+					     u8 *ip_summed, u32 *cksum_meta)
+{
+	return -EOPNOTSUPP;
+}
